I need some very good sentences with the words ...

i need some very good sentences with the words preclude,impunity,virtuoso,accost,repose,terminstion,fetter,implore,subside, and destined

1.    Concerns about personal safety preclude working alone.
2.    He thought that, because he was a diplomat, he could break the law with impunity.
3.    Helen gave a virtuoso performance on the cello.
4.    The tourists avoid the narrow streets where the homeless accost them for money.
5.    When in repose, he breathes so slowly, he looks as though he’s dead.
6.    The right ankle of one prisoner was connected with the left ankle of another by a small iron fetter.
7.    He implored the judge to show mercy.
8.    The doctor promised that as soon as the medicine took effect, the patient’s pain would subside.
9.    The book was destined to become a classic.

 

I'm not familiar with the word terminstion. Did you mean termination?
